Job Title: Senior Business Analyst  

 

The Role:   

The Senior Business Analyst is part of the newly-created Enterprise Outcomes & Analysis team and supports executive decision-making for Fidelity’s highest financial priorities.  This role will partner across Fidelity functions to complete analyses and answer questions with a cross-company perspective and contribute to the creation of executive messaging and communications. The ideal candidate is an analytical problem-solver who works both independently and as part of a team, enjoys working through questions to create clarity and understanding, encourages sharing of new ideas, and thrives in a fast-paced environment.  

 

 The Expertise and Skills You Bring 

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ent experience 

2-5 years of financial services experience, such as experience in a corporate strategy group, finance function, or strategy consulting firm; other helpful experience could include financial analysis, product development, marketing strategy, and business plan development 

Creative thinking and fact-based problem-solving that combines strong conceptual skills and strong analytical skills with a goal-oriented focus (i.e., what are we trying to solve?) 

Effective communication and messaging skills that convey meaning with clarity 

Curiosity about our industry and our markets, with an eagerness to explore business questions, uncover insights, and learn about how we will succeed as an enterprise 

Attention to detail and comfort with ambiguity 

Cooperative, team-focused mindset, coupled with a positive attitude and an emphasis on proactively identifying needs and creating innovative solutions 

Adaptable and capable of both collaborating and leading effectively  

Ability to connect with others and build positive relationships 

Solid project management abilities and knowledge of financial modeling, presentation, and data visualization tools (e.g., MS Excel, MS PowerPoint, PowerBI) 

Commitment to continuous improvement and finding new ways to get things done! 

 

The Value You Deliver 

Conducting analyses to inform how we think about key business issues to inform sound decision-making for senior leadership 

Contributing to Executive Team transparency into progress against strategic priorities, with a bent towards improving how we do this on an ongoing basis 

Maintaining positive relationships across the enterprise to build partnerships that “connect the dots” and develop an overall enterprise perspective 

 

The Team:   

The Enterprise Outcomes & Analysis team within Corporate Finance, in collaboration with senior leaders, business partners from across the organization, and other Corporate Finance teams, provides insights on investment and portfolio discipline, financial trends, and other areas of executive interest to deliver on enterprise strategy and ensure the long-term financial success of the firm.

Fidelity’s hybrid working model blends the best of both onsite and offsite work experiences. Working onsite is important for our business strategy and our culture. We also value the benefits that working offsite offers associates. Most hybrid roles require associates to work onsite all business days of every other week in a Fidelity office.

At Fidelity, we value honesty, integrity, and the safety of our associates and customers within a heavily regulated industry. Certain roles may require candidates to go through a preliminary credit check during the screening process. Candidates who are presented with a Fidelity offer will need to go through a background investigation, detailed in this document, and may be asked to provide additional documentation as requested. This investigation includes but is not limited to a criminal, civil litigations and regulatory review, employment, education, and credit review (role dependent). These investigations will account for 7 years or more of history, depending on the role. Where permitted by federal or state law, Fidelity will also conduct a pre-employment drug screen, which will review for the following substances: Amphetamines, THC (marijuana), cocaine, opiates, phencyclidine.
